Word families are groups of words that have a common feature or pattern – they have some of the same combinations of letters in them and a similar sound. For example, at, cat, hat, and fat are a family of words with the “at” sound and letter combination in common.
I created this activity sheet to use during literacy stations.
1) The children write in four words with the word family ending -at e.g. cat mat hat sat
2) Then they draw the four pictures
3) Lastly they write a sentences with the words
The PDF’s area in a variety of colours. If you laminate them for in class use, the children can use whiteboard markers on them and they can be wiped clean after use.
